Abstract

Reactions of the benzo [a] pyrene (BP) and benz [a] anthracene (BA) metabolites,(±)-trans-7, 8-dihydroxy-anti-9, 10-epoxy-7, 8, 9, 10-tetrahydro-BP (BPDE),(±)-trans-3, 4-dihydroxy-anti- 1, 2-epoxy-1, 2, 3, 4-tetrahydro-BA (BADE),(±)-BP-4, 5-oxide (BPO), and (±)-BA-5, 6-oxide (BAO), were examined under pseudo-first-order conditions at varying Na+ (2.0-100 mM) and native, calf thymus DNA (ctDNA) concentrations.
